The retina as a window into detecting subclinical cardiovascular disease in type 2 diabetes
Abstract Individuals with Type 2 Diabetes (T2D) are at high risk of subclinical cardiovascular disease (CVD), potentially detectable through retinal alterations. In this single-centre, prospective cohort study, 255 asymptomatic adults with T2D and no prior history of CVD underwent echocardiography,...
